Picking the Right Miter Device for Alloy Tasks

When working with aluminum for your applications , selecting the appropriate miter cutter is essential . Unlike timber , metal tends to gum up the teeth if run too hot. Therefore, consider a slower miter saw specifically intended for soft metals . These models usually feature premium cutting discs optimized for precise cuts and minimal gumming. Or a slow-moving miter machine with coolant delivery can help too much heat buildup.

Conquering Alloy Slicing with Your Compound Tool

Working with alloys can be difficult if you don’t have the proper techniques. Your miter device is a versatile instrument for achieving clean, exact cuts, but needs a few specific considerations. To begin, ensure your blade is specifically designed for non-ferrous stock; using a standard blade will lead to a rough edge and possible kickback. In addition, decrease your advance considerably – forcing the material through too fast can lead to warping. Be sure to support the aluminum securely to avoid vibration and ensure a consistent cut.
